The Science Behind GHK-Cu's Hair Growth Potential

*GHK-Cu* is believed to exert its effects by signaling fibroblasts within the skin, akin to its known actions in skin regeneration and wound healing. Its ability to stimulate the production of extracellular matrix proteins, such as collagen and elastin, is well-documented, contributing to skin's firmness and elasticity. Emerging evidence suggests these reparative pathways extend to the scalp, potentially creating a more favorable environment for hair follicles.

Several *studies* have investigated the direct impact of *GHK-Cu* on hair loss and growth. For instance, some research indicates that *GHK-Cu* can improve hair growth by stimulating stem cells and increasing the diameter of hair follicles.Effects of GHK-Cu on MMP and TIMP Expression, Collagen ... This mechanism suggests that *GHK-Cu* might not only promote growth but also contribute to thicker, fuller hair. Furthermore, it's hypothesized that *GHK-Cu* can counteract hair loss by extending the anagen (growth) phase of hair.

Exploring Human Studies and Clinical Trials

When evaluating the efficacy of any treatment, particularly in human subjects, *randomized* controlled trials are the gold standard. While the field is still evolving, several *human studies* have begun to explore *GHK-Cu*'s effects. A notable *GHK-Cu hair growth study* investigated its impact on hair and found that the peptide complex *has demonstrated the ability to enhance hair growth* and thickness. It has also been observed to enlarge hair follicle size.

However, it's important to acknowledge that the current body of evidence is still developing. Some reviews note that while *copper peptides could be helpful as an adjunct*, they are not yet established as a standalone drug for significant hair regrowth in large *randomized human trials*.
